Handy information about Wilmington International Airport (ILM)
The address for ILM is 1740 Airport Boulevard.
When it comes to the on-time performance of Wilmington International Airport, data shows 79.81% of flights meet their scheduled arrival time.
Central Wilmington to Wilmington International Airport is approximately 11 kilometres. Depending on traffic, it'll take you about 15 minutes to get there if you're driving, catching a cab or ride-sharing.
Expect a journey time of around 2 hours 50 minutes when using public transport.

Getting from John Glenn Columbus International Airport (CMH) to central Columbus
The street address for CMH is 4600 International Gateway.
John Glenn Columbus International Airport is roughly 13 kilometres from the centre of Columbus. The drive time takes around 10 minutes.
It takes around 1 hour 5 minutes if you're using public transport.
When to fly to John Glenn Columbus International Airport (CMH)
The quietest month for a flight from Wilmington International Airport to John Glenn Columbus International Airport is April, while July is the most popular. Choose the best time to visit Columbus based on whether you prefer a more relaxed vibe or a faster pace.
The warmest month in Columbus is July, with temperatures ranging between 15ºC and 30ºC. Book your flights from Wilmington International Airport to John Glenn Columbus International Airport in this month if you enjoy this type of weather.
If you want c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from ILM to CMH in January. Average temperatures are between -11ºC and 6ºC then.
